Zac Jackson Says Browns' Offense Is Ready to Take Off
Jackson is optimistic about the Browns' offensive future, pointing to several young playmakers. “Quinshon Judkins can be a really good player,” Jackson said, adding Harold Fannin Jr. is “maybe a superstar.” He also called Denzel Boston “the unquestioned star of the spring,” saying Cleveland's receiving corps is clearly upgraded with Boston and KC Concepcion.

Rob Gronkowski Blames NFL for Team USA's World Cup Struggles
Gronkowski believes American football is holding Team USA back on the global soccer stage. “All our best athletes play the game of American football,” Gronkowski said. He argued the U.S. would be “a top-three team in the world” without the NFL drawing elite talent, adding, “Football kind of ruined our soccer game” by attracting the country's best athletes.
